Understanding Samsung Soundbars And Bluetooth Technology

Before we dive into the details of adding Bluetooth speakers to your Samsung soundbar, let’s take a brief look at how these two technologies work.

Samsung soundbars are designed to provide high-quality audio for your TV, with many models featuring advanced technologies like Dolby Atmos and DTS:X. They usually come with a range of connectivity options, including HDMI, optical, and Bluetooth.

Bluetooth technology, on the other hand, allows devices to communicate with each other wirelessly over short distances. In the context of audio, Bluetooth enables you to stream music or other audio content from a device like a smartphone or tablet to a speaker or soundbar.

Things to Consider When Adding Bluetooth Speakers

While adding Bluetooth speakers to your Samsung soundbar can be a great way to upgrade your audio system, there are a few things to consider:

  • Compatibility: Make sure your Bluetooth speakers are compatible with your Samsung soundbar. Check the specifications of both devices to ensure they can work together seamlessly.
  • Audio Delay: Bluetooth speakers can sometimes introduce audio delay, which can be frustrating if you’re watching a movie or playing a game. Look for speakers with low latency or consider using a wired connection instead.
  • Interference: Bluetooth signals can be prone to interference from other devices, which can affect audio quality. Try to keep your Bluetooth speakers away from other devices that use the same frequency band.

Will Adding Bluetooth Speakers Affect The Sound Quality Of My Samsung Soundbar?

Adding Bluetooth speakers to your Samsung soundbar can affect the sound quality, depending on the type of speakers and the distance between the speakers and the soundbar. Bluetooth speakers can introduce latency and compression, which can affect the overall sound quality. However, many modern Bluetooth speakers are designed to minimize these effects and provide high-quality audio.

To minimize any potential effects on sound quality, choose Bluetooth speakers that are designed to work with your Samsung soundbar and are optimized for audio quality. Additionally, adjust the settings on your soundbar and speakers to optimize the audio experience. You may need to adjust the volume, bass, and treble to get the best sound quality.
